BTS becomes first Korean artist nominated for American Music Awards

September 13, 2018

SEOUL, Sept. 13 (Yonhap) — K-pop phenomenon BTS has been nominated as the first Korean artist for the annual American Music Awards (AMAs), slated for Oct. 9, according to its organizer Thursday.

“On Sept. 12 local time, the 2018 American Music Awards announced its nominees, and BTS has been included in the Favorite Social Artist category,” the AMAs announced online.

BTS will be competing with four other singers for the category — Cardi B, Ariana Grande, Demi Lovato and Shawn Mendes.

“This is the first time that BTS has been nominated for an American Music Award. Last November, they made their U.S. television debut performance at the award show when they took the stage with ‘DNA,’” it said.

The AMAs nomination also marks the first time for a K-pop musician.

The music awards show, one of the three key annual music events, along with the Grammy Awards and the Billboard Music Awards, is slated for Oct. 9 at the Microsoft Theater in Los Angeles and will be broadcast live on ABC.

The Favorite Social Artist award will be one of about 30 awards at the event.

If BTS is given the award, it will be its third major music award in the U.S. after the septet won the Billboard Social Artist Award for 2017 and 2018.
